The Alliance represents wineries, wine grape growers, allied businesses and hospitality partners in the Paso Robles American Viticulture Area (AVA) and has an annual budget of $1.8M. The Alliance is a 501 C 6 voluntary trade association funded by membership dues, event marketing and grants/contracts. Located halfway between San Francisco and Los Angeles, Paso Robles is home to more than 200 wineries and 26,000 vineyard acres. The Alliance is a leader in the global wine community and its mission is to position, promote and enhance the Paso Robles AVA.
